NHL Highlights: Flames 3, Kings 1

Mikael Backlund and Jonathan Huberdeau scored two goals in under 40 seconds to propel the Calgary Flames to a 3-1 win over the Los Angeles Kings.

Backlund, Wolf lead Flames to gritty win over Kings

Captain Mikael Backlund had a goal and assist to lead the Calgary Flames to a gritty 3-1 victory over the Los Angeles Kings on Monday.
